Fix issue 2174002: After rejecting Call when device ringtone is mute and playing music, audio is not transfered to BT device.
Added a workarouond to request the A2DP output standby directly to audio hardware when the sink is suspended as it seems that the suspend request often fails.
Also take into account resume requests received while a suspend request is pending.
